Before removing the lamphousing, switch off the lamp and allow the cooling fans to
run for three minutes. When the projector is in standby mode (power indicator
glows amber) disconnect from the mains supply and wait at least 10 minutes for the
projector to cool down.
If the lamp has exceeded 1600 hours and the message “LP” is displayed on the 7
segment display, it will be necessary to reset the projectors internal running time by
pressing the Help key or Power Off key on the remote control for 10 seconds, then
turn on the mains switch.
1. Remove the two screws from the lamp housing cover at the rear of the projector
and remove cover.
2. Locate the Timer PCB at top right of lamp housing and disconnect connector
POXP.
3. Unscrew the two captive screws at the bottom left and right corners of the lamp
housing.
4. Gently pull the lamp out of the projector using the handle on the lamp housing.
The lamp housing must be handled with care. If it is dropped from just 10cm the
lamp will be defective.
To install a new lamp simply reverse the above procedure.
New lamps are supplied with a fine mesh filter. This filter needs to be fit under
the filter lid at the front of the projector to the right of the input terminals.
